Door Off Track

This is one of the most common emergency calls we get in Highland, and it’s rarely a simple roller pop. The combination of aging 1970s–80s track hardware, corroded rollers from desert grit and hard water buildup, and sudden wind-load lateral pressure means doors often derail with bent vertical track sections or displaced jamb brackets. We don’t just pop the rollers back in—we inspect the track geometry, check for stress fractures in the mounting hardware, and realign the entire system so it stays put through the next wind event.

Broken Spring

Torsion springs in Highland’s original housing stock are often 15–25 years old, fatigued from thousands of cycles in temperature swings that hit 105–110°F in summer. When a spring breaks, the door is dead weight—dangerous to move manually and impossible to open with the opener. We match spring wire size and cycle rating to your door’s actual weight, not just what was there before. Spring repair in Highland runs $180–$340, and we complete most same-day.

Snapped Cable

Cable failures frequently follow spring fatigue or track misalignment. In Highland, we also see accelerated cable fraying from doors that have been running crooked for months due to wind-induced track stress. A snapped cable can send the door slamming down or hanging catawampus in the opening. We replace cables in matched pairs and inspect the drum and bottom bracket condition—critical safety checks that prevent the next failure.

Track Realignment & Heavy-Duty Hardware

Standard residential track wasn’t designed for the lateral forces Highland’s winds generate. We realign existing track where possible ($120–$240) and upgrade to heavier-gauge vertical track and reinforced jamb brackets where the original hardware is undersized. This is especially important for homes with the narrow jambs common in 1960s–90s construction, where modern wind-rated panels need precise fitment.

Common Emergency Garage Door Problems We See in Highland Homes

  • Center stile fracture from Santa Ana wind-load cycling. Highland’s mountain-channelled gusts create a repeated bowing stress that fatigues the center stile and middle horizontal brace on under-braced panels. Homeowners often describe the door “breathing” inward on windy nights before it finally cracks. This failure pattern is rare in flatter Inland Empire cities.
  • Bottom seal blowout and roller corrosion from desert grit and hard water. Highland’s fine dust infiltrates roller bearings and track channels, while hard water mineral deposits accelerate rust on steel components. The result is sticky, noisy operation that suddenly becomes a seized roller or derailed door.
  • Aging torsion springs and undersized jambs preventing proper upgrades. Many Highland homes have original 16×7 openings with jambs that don’t accommodate modern wind-rated panel thicknesses. We engineer solutions—trimmed backer boards, custom track offsets—that less-experienced technicians miss or won’t attempt.
  • Opener failure during temperature extremes. Summer heat in Highland stresses logic boards and thermal overload protectors, especially on older Chamberlain and Craftsman units mounted in non-insulated garages. We see a spike in these calls every July and August.

Pricing for Emergency Garage Door in Highland, CA

We believe in upfront numbers, not vague “call for pricing” deflections. Here’s what emergency garage door work typically runs in Highland’s market:

Service Price Range
Garage Door Repair (general) $150–$600
Spring Repair $180–$340
Cable Repair $130–$250
Track Realignment $120–$240
Panel Replacement $250–$500
Opener Repair $120–$320

Several factors move a Highland job toward the higher or lower end: whether the door is wind-rated or standard construction, the age and accessibility of the hardware, and whether we’re addressing a single failure point or cumulative damage from repeated wind events. A door with a fresh center stile crack from last night’s Santa Ana gusts may need just a reinforced panel swap. One that’s been bowing for three wind seasons probably needs structural assessment.
